Last night my solo show titled Zig, Zag: The Back and Forth Between Traditional and Modern opened at Gallery 1055 in San Francisco.  The gallery is really  the hallways of the offices of Bishop Marc Andres (Bishop of California for the Episcopal church).  That said, Bishop Marc has made it a priority to show and share art and I applaud that notion.  He and his staff hosted the evening and he assembled an art salon in his office, asking me questions about my process and motivation and sharing stories and ideas as well with the assembled visitors.  It was a lovely evening with a lovely group of people and I am grateful for the opportunity to share and show my art.
